Lao Chai is a picturesque village nestled in the Hoang Lien Son mountain range, known for its stunning terraced rice fields and traditional H'mong ethnic minority culture. This serene destination offers a glimpse into rural Vietnamese life, with breathtaking landscapes and warm, welcoming locals.

Temperate - Lao Chai experiences a temperate climate with cool temperatures year-round. The weather is influenced by monsoons, with a distinct rainy season from May to September and a dry season from October to April. The area is known for its frequent fog and mist, adding to its mystical charm.
September to November
This is the best time to visit Lao Chai as the weather is pleasant, and the terraced rice fields are at their most vibrant. The clear skies and mild temperatures make it ideal for trekking and exploring the countryside.
March to May and December to February
During these months, the weather is cooler, and the landscape is lush and green. There are fewer tourists, making it a good time for those seeking a quieter experience. However, some areas may be muddy due to rain.
